Psalm 79:1-13 Dirge and Prayer for Israel, Destroyed by Enemies / Lament over the Destruction of Jerusalem, and Prayer for Help
A Psalm of Asaph.

Psalm 79:8-10
8
Oh, do not remember [d]former iniquities against us (or against us the iniquities of those who were before us)!
Let Your tender mercies come speedily to meet us,
For we have been brought very low.
9
Help us, O God of our salvation,
For the glory of Your name;
And deliver us, and provide atonement for our sins,
For Your name’s sake!

10
Why should the nations say,
“Where is their God?”
Let there be known among the nations in our sight
The avenging of the blood of Your servants which has been shed.

Psalm 79:13
13
So we, Your people and sheep of Your pasture,
Will give You thanks forever;
We will show forth Your praise to all generations.
